Kyauktaw is a town in northern Rakhine State, in the westernmost part of Myanmar. The famous Mahamuni Buddha image, currently at Amarapura, was originally situated near Kyauktaw, in the ruins of the old city of Dhanyawadi. Kyauktaw is situated 5 miles north of Kun Ohn Chaung.
